Hey everyone, I have been lurking for a while and sorting a bag of nickels I had. Was curious if what I found is a near 6 and far 6 variety 1996 nickel? Images are below: (I hope) Near 6:  Far 6:

You have both, another one to look out for is the 1977 High 77 and low 77. I have a few of the 1996 and the 1977 high and lows.

You can also get the 1996 attached.
The 1977 it is the last 7 that is higher or low to the other 7.

SPX- Even though the two 7s are almost even, that is known as a High 7. On the Low 7, the second 7 is lower than the first 7. It is the low seven that has more value.
